INSTRUCTION MANUAL: PhysioStep Display Console 1. Display: The Console is an LCD screen displaying RPM, SPEED, TIME, DISTANCE, CALORIES, WATTS, PULSE (HEART RATE). 2. Modes: 2.1 POWER UP Mode: When powered on, there is a long beep, and all LCD functions light up for 2 seconds, then the display enters initial workout mode and is ready to begin.

MAINTENANCE AND TECHNICAL DATA 1.1 Maintenance Tips Keep the PhysioStep well maintained to ensure peak performance and safety. Clean the display console and all exterior surface parts routinely. Use a soft cotton cloth and a soft cleaner for best results. Do not use Ammonia or acid based cleaners. ...
